Renaissance sculpture right is commonly taken to start with the famous Level of competition with the doorways from the Florence Baptistry in 1403, from which the trial designs submitted via the winner, Lorenzo Ghiberti, and Filippo Brunelleschi survive. Ghiberti's doors remain in place, but had been without doubt eclipsed by his next pair for one other entrance, the so-known as Gates of Paradise, which took him from 1425 to 1452, and they are dazzlingly self-confident classicizing compositions with diversified depths of reduction allowing for comprehensive backgrounds.[79] The intervening years experienced noticed Ghiberti's early assistant Donatello create with seminal statues which include his Davids in marble (1408–09) and bronze (1440s), and his Equestrian statue of Gattamelata, in addition to reliefs.

For years, sculpture was just outlined being an artwork that occupies a few dimensions. With a basic degree, this continues to be accurate. But given that the start from the twentieth century, sculptors have manufactured serious Participate in of problematizing sculpture’s third dimension, deftly manipulating it being at any time far more elusive and illusionary, as though to attract focus towards the instability of what were, for millennia, the defining attribute of their art type. A sculpture’s 3rd dimension could be scarcely measurable or even just implied; purely optical; kinetic, and therefore variable; or only totally understood after the work is installed. Senga Nengudi’s “R.S.V.P.” series, begun in 1977, is made with stretched pantyhose and sand, and may shrink down to almost nothing at all after commanding Place and sparking marvel in the gallery. Carl Andre’s 1997 sequence “Voltaglyph” very best satisfies its 3D potential when an individual stands over the metallic plates the artist has put on the ground. Fred Wilson’s mirrors are neither concave nor convex, yet reflect a huge depth of discipline that adjustments radically with no matter what and whoever shares their House. The interiors of Iván Navarro’s containers, created of lights and mirrors, manage to recede infinitely, very like the stacked, progressively lesser figures of Do Ho Suh’s curving 23-foot column Karma (2010), which ultimately turn out to be so small the human eye can't genuinely see them.

Selected attributes which in former hundreds of years had been regarded as vital to the art of sculpture aren't present in quite a lot of contemporary sculpture and will no more sort Component of its definition. Certainly one of The key of such is illustration. Prior to the 20th century, sculpture was thought of a representational artwork, one that imitated forms in life, most often human figures but in addition inanimate objects, for example sport, utensils, and guides.

Welding can be a system in which distinctive pieces of metal are fused alongside one another to produce diverse shapes and designs. There are many different varieties of welding, for instance Oxy-gas welding, Adhere welding, MIG welding, and TIG welding. Oxy-gas is most likely the commonest means of welding when it comes to creating metal sculptures because it is the simplest to utilize for shaping the steel together with building thoroughly clean and fewer recognizable joins click here with the steel. The real key to Oxy-gasoline welding is heating Each individual piece of metallic to become joined evenly until all are pink and have a glow to them. Once that shine is on Every single piece, that glow will soon turn into a 'pool' the place the metallic is liquified plus the welder must receive the pools to affix, fusing the steel.
Kiln casting glass includes heating chunks of glass inside of a kiln till They may be liquid and circulation into a waiting mould below it within the kiln. Sizzling glass can be blown and/or hot sculpted with hand tools either as a strong mass or as Portion of a blown item. More moderen strategies involve chiseling and bonding plate glass with polymer silicates and UV mild.[12]
